Abstract
CÀH oxidation reactions have the potential to significantly streamline synthetic processes. However, to be useful for the synthesis of complex molecules, these reactions must proceed with high levels of chemo-, regio-, and stereoselectivity. Chiral bisoxazoline/copper- catalyzed systems have shown promising levels of asymmetric induction in the enantioselective allylic CÀH esterification of symmetrical, cyclic olefins. Application of ...
